2. How BTC Casino Bonuses Work

Welcome bonuses at BTC casinos are usually split into two parts: a match bonus on your first deposit and a set of free spins for the live casino. For example, a 100 % match up to €200 plus 50 free spins is common. The match amount is credited after the deposit clears, while the free spins appear in your casino lobby instantly.

Every bonus comes with wagering requirements – the amount you must bet before you can withdraw any winnings. A 30× requirement on the bonus amount is typical, but some operators lower it to 20× for Bitcoin deposits. Always read the fine print: certain games, like high‑volatility slots, may contribute only 10 % toward the wagering total, slowing the clearance.

6. Security, Licensing and Responsible Gambling

Security is non‑negotiable. Reputable BTC casinos use SSL encryption, cold‑storage wallets for Bitcoin and regular third‑party audits of their RNG (Random Number Generator). Licensing is another key indicator: a licence from the Malta Gaming Authority or the UK Gambling Commission signals that the operator follows strict player‑protection rules.

Responsible gambling tools are built‑in on most platforms. You can set deposit limits, self‑exclude for a period, or use reality checks that remind you how long you’ve been playing. If you ever feel the need for help, reputable sites link to Dutch support organisations such as Loket Kansspel and Verslaving en Gezondheid.
